Sony OLED Walkman on sale now

Well, we can think of at least one 13-year-old kid who'll welcome this next bit of gadget news: it looks like Sony's OLED Walkman is now on sale over at the Sony Style site. As previously guesstimated, the 16GB model is moving for a cool $299.99, and the 32GB model is priced at $399.99. Order today from Sony and it ships tomorrow, or order from Amazon and it ships on July 3rd. Either way, it's time to start counting out your pennies.

Has any of you even SEEN the X1000? I have.
The granite texture is not a print on,it's actually CHISELED out of the metal frame. it feels heavy and the tolerances are millimeter perfect. It's quite simply the best built electronic gizmo i've seen in some time and I urge you to try one out before refuting that.
The interface is pretty amazing too and the touchscreen is actually more responsive than that of the iPod Touch. Of course, sound quality is among the very best and the bundled earphones alone would cost you close to three figures. In built noise canceling actually works and get this: The player supports drag and drop.
The only complaint I have for the device is that the browser sucks balls. Which is fine because I use my MP3 player to play MP3s and little else. Crazy, I know.

The pricing isn't a surprise. SONY put out a press release about a year ago when things stored to get REALLY bad and stated that due to the economic downturn resulting in less (unit) sales they were going to be rolling through several rounds of price increases above typical margin to make up for lower sales (units) and try and gain back sales (dollars). We've already seen it with the new PSP and some of the other A/V released in prior months. Not to mention the Vaio P and other products.
Interesting since Apple is doing the opposite along with other manufacturers and lowering pricing to try and take margin share away from other venders.

Exactly, I am willing to pay 300 to 400 dollars for my next pmp, but it must have three things above all else in order for me to do so:
1. Excellent sound quality, even better than the Sansa clip.
2. FLAC support, preferably up to 96kHz/16bit
3. KLEER wireless built in. I only use my pmp at work and having a cord is annoying and sometimes potentially dangerous. BT is NOT acceptable for wireless listening, but fine for file transfer.
Sadly, I do not know of a touch mp3 player that meets all of your specifications (if I did, I would be all over it).
The Cowon S9 has amazing sound quality (once you buy proper headphones) and FLAC support, however it do not have wireless (only BT)
The Walkman has amazing sound quality (along with nice headphones) and has wireless, but does not have FLAC support.
I am waiting for some combination of the two.
